I gave a talk on Dealing with Errors at the PHP Unconference 2011 in Manchester, and notes were requested. So these posts cover the content of the talk, and more besides. This one covers suppressed errors, debug backtraces and multiple error handlers.
This is the 2nd time I’ve booked tickets through http://www.amiando.com/, an on-line ticket system. They have a system where you can embed a widget in the events organisers website, so the whole order happens on their website. This creates problems.
I’ve seen several tutorials on catching PHP errors that only mention how to catch one type of error – so here is a quick post with details of how to catch more.
This oatmeal comic talks about Shopping Carts, and while most of it is spot on there in one thing I’ve seen before that annoys me: put the most popular counties at the top of the county list.
My Bus Edinburgh for Android is a brilliant app that lets you see when a bus is due at a bus stop near you. While it’s already become essential after onlyÂ a week or two, one thing would really improve it. While it provides real time information on the buses due, it doesn’t tell you how old that information is.
Most internet sites have them – users who are downright rude, nasty and offensive to others.